In order to prevent water intrusion into tunnels, buildings, and bridges, waterproofing membranes are essentially thin layers of material. These membranes have the barrier-forming ability to keep water from soaking through surfaces. Usually, water-light materials like plastic, rubber, or bitumen are utilised to produce them. They are commonly utilised in places like basements, roofs, and foundations where there is a possibility of water damage. Among the many advantageous properties of waterproofing membranes are their resilience to UV rays and chemicals, as well as their longevity and flexibility. Their appeal for waterproofing applications might be attributed to how easy they are to install and maintain.

Restraints:

There are risks associated with using waterproofing chemicals or membranes for both the environment and human health. Spray-on waterproofing membranes have the potential to be hazardous for the user and other nearby staff members. These materials might include fluorinated compounds, which can harm the lungs and create other respiratory issues such chemical pneumonitis when they come into touch with the respiratory system. Similarly, workers may be exposed to hazardous vapours during the application of bitumen-based membranes. Prolonged exposure to these vapours can cause bronchitis and other respiratory conditions, such as sore noses. Extended work hours have also been connected to a rise in pharyngeal and nasal complaints in people.

North America Waterproofing Membranes Market Segmentation:

The SPER Market Research report seeks to give market dynamics, demand, and supply forecasts for the years up to 2033. This report contains statistics on product type segment growth estimates and forecasts.

By Type: Based on the Type, North America Waterproofing Membranes Market is segmented as; Applied Membranes, Sheet Based Membranes, Built-Up or Laminate Membrane and Injectable Waterproofing.

By Raw Material: Based on the Raw Material, North America Waterproofing Membranes Market is segmented as; Modified Bitumen, PVC, EPDM, TPO, HDPE, LDPE, Others.

By Grade: Based on the Grade, North America Waterproofing Membranes Market is segmented as; Grade-1, Grade-2, Grade-3.

By Application: Based on the Application, North America Waterproofing Membranes Market is segmented as; Roofing & Walls, Building Structures, Waste & Water Management, Mining Application, Tunnel Liners, Bridges & Highways and Others.
